    Lookup for Duplicate Matches

    Hello Everyone,

    I am trying to do a Lookup from Sheet1 to Sheet2. Sheet1 has duplicate values which while doing vlookup it should consider and tell me if it is present in Sheet2 or not.

    Sheet1 Sheet2
    AAAA AAAA
    BBBB BBBB
    CCCC CCCC
    CCCC DDDD
    DDDD EEEE
    DDDD
    DDDD
    EEEE

    Now when we do vlookup in sheet1 it should give the result as below

    Sheet1 Result
    AAAA Match
    BBBB Match
    CCCC Match
    CCCC No Match
    DDDD Match
    DDDD No Match
    DDDD No Match
    EEEE No Match

    Kindly assist.

    Thanks in advance

    Re: Lookup for Duplicate Matches

    Why is EEEE "No Match"?

    Try this in cell B1 of sheet1, copied down
    =IF(COUNTIF($A$1:A1,A1)<=COUNTIF(Sheet2!A:A,A1),"Match","No Match")
